Medical Equipment Monitoring
Medical equipment monitoring refers to the capture, recording, and broadcasting of images from medical equipment such as ultrasound, x-ray, cardiogram, or any other monitoring devices. As modern medical equipment becomes computerized, virtually all currently produced devices are fitted with an output port to an external monitor. This output is usually provided in the form of a VGA output.
In order to record, broadcast, or monitor the output from a distance (also known as telemedicine), a device is required to “bridge” the VGA output of the medical equipment to the Internet or network (LAN). In most cases, a frame grabber needs to be used at the VGA output. A frame grabber works by capturing the analog VGA output and converting it into a digital format which is readable by a computer.
Most traditional frame grabbers convert the VGA signal to USB. In such cases, an external PC also needs to be used in order to compress the video stream and send it to the Internet. Modern frame grabbers, including the VGA2Ethernet, omit the use of an external computer and are able to compress the source images and video on-the-fly and send them over a network using the common RJ45 network interface.
The advantages to using a network frame grabber for medical equipment monitoring are apparent. First of all, it becomes possible not only to monitor the medical equipment images remotely but also to save these images on an external computer for future review or educational purposes. Furthermore, the frame grabber can send the images from the medical device to a secure external location, resulting in a solution for secure data storage.
As the size of a frame grabber is generally equivalent to that of a small paperback book, they are portable and often used in telemedicine. Using video capture devices, mobile medics are able to relay the images from their medical devices directly to qualified doctors and specialists in hospitals, resulting in a quick and effective measurement of well-being for the patient.
As medical technology progresses, we will start seeing even more sophisticated and capable frame grabbers work synchronously with medical equipment to provide the patient and doctors with an effective and easy-to-use monitoring solution.

What's Along With Access Truck Tonneau Covers?
Truck bed covers are generally design to safeguard customer’s personal stuff. It is usually placed at the rear of your truck. It hides your essential things from the eyes of thieves or your children. Installing truck tonneau covers doesn't just improve the physical appearance of the pickup however at the same time it enhances your gas mileage. This really is beneficial particularly if you are intending to have a long journey. Anytime there is a change of climate, you do not have to worry because your things are block off and guarded by the bed cover.
Tonneau truck covers have two types the soft tonneau cover and hard tonneau cover. Each can be retractable, tri-fold as well as roll-up. It varies in the costs since the soft covers are more affordable when compared to hard cover. Hard cover is vehicle enthusiasts’ best option because it keep going longer than expected.
One of the most well-liked truck bed covers these days is actually access tonneau cover. It is not attention grabber simply because every style is low profile. An example of this is an access roll-up tonneau cover. It has a good latching feature. It has an auto latch system it instantly closes as well as secures your items.
Access tonneau covers have warranty or even support agreements which will surely cause you to feel assured about the product you selected. You are sure that whatever will happen to your truck bed cove as long as it is within the warranty period the company who manufactures it will possibly restore or even replace the unit. If you worry about the installation or even set up, included in the units package is manual or even installation package to help you in your set up. It is possible to arrange it in half an hour and on your own.

Very Likely Not Real, But Still. . .(The E-Cat) (Corante.com/pipeline)
I occasionally cover odd attempts at alternative - _very_ alternative - energy
sources here, because there's a chemistry angle to many of them. The various
cold fusion claims have always gotten a slightly less frosty reception among
professional chemists than among professional physicists, on average. And yes,
there are two good explanations of that, which are not mutually exclusive: (1)
that the chemists are willing to be a bit more open-minded since (among other
things) they have less invested in the state of physics as it is, and (2) that
the chemists are willing to be more open-minded because they know less about
physics.
So far, the track record on these things has been pretty close to 100%
hardtack disappointment, dry as dust and crunchy as hell. But as Tyler Cowen
put it over at Marginal Revolution, the expected value of such things is so
high that a small amount of attention is worthwhile. The latest headline-
grabber is a mysterious thingie from Italy called the E-Cat, which I mentioned
briefly here back in July.
